Cross River Tourism: As Another Leboku Festival Approaches…

From Wikipedia     Leboku is the annual New Yam Festival celebrated in Ugep, Nigeria to honor the earth goddess and the ancestral spirits of the land in Ugep, one of the five settlements of Yakurr.
